Thompson's Real - Eric Thompson
"Eric Thompson has been flatpicking his 1943 D-28 for
50 years now, wringing fat, soulful tones with uncommon power from that
rugged, worn dreadnought on bluegrass, old-time, Cajun, Irish, blues,
Gypsy swing, and myriad international folk styles.
His recording and performing credits are vast, but one seems to jump out
of his resumé - his first solo album (released in 1979 as Bluegrass
Guitar and recently reissued as Thompson's Real) features Tony
Rice on rhythm guitar, backing up Thompson's fluid, powerful
leads on a variety of fiddle tunes and bluegrass and western swing classics."
- Scott Nygaard, Acoustic Guitar Magazine
This project was digitally remastered from the original 1750 Arch Street
master tapes, and expanded with two stunning duet cuts with David
Grisman, recorded at Dawg Studios in 1993.
